After reading the rationale, I'm still struggling to find how they all relate. The goal is to have one "obsession/genre" and create 6 icons from that obsession. For instance, you could pick horror movies from the 80s and create 6 icons based on something similar from each movie. I.e. a killer's face/mask or what they used in the movie to kill.

Also, you have to determine whether or not your icons will be easily identifiable based on a collective knowledge or is there a level of investigation the viewer has to achieve in order to understand them.

I see lots of identifiable elements but they all don't really relate. I think you've overcomplicated the concept.

Choose one genre and create 6 separate icons, not six combined into one icon.

Keep aesthetic and style in mind. Line weight, color, overall size relation from one to the other, etc.
